Why the names are confusing
In everyday jobsite talk, power rake and soil conditioner get used like they mean different tools. In most skid steer catalogs they refer to the same family of drum style attachments that loosen, level, and windrow debris across the soil surface. Harley rake is a brand name that became a generic term in some regions. Landscape rake skid steer can point to either a drum style power rake or a tine rake. When a supplier says soil conditioner attachment they almost always mean a hydraulically driven drum with replaceable teeth, adjustable gauge wheels, and a pivoting frame for windrowing and finish passes.
For the rest of this guide, power rake attachment and skid steer soil conditioner will describe the same core tool. Where models differ in geometry, tooth style, or adjustability we will call that out so you can match those differences to the work you do most.
How a power rake works on a skid steer
A power rake uses a horizontal drum loaded with carbide or bolt on teeth. Hydraulics spin the drum while the gauge wheels set cut depth and the frame angles to cast rocks, roots, and clods to one side. As the drum turns it scarifies the top two to three inches, breaks clods, and leaves fines behind. The angled frame forms a clean windrow of trash for pickup. On the next pass you can flatten, crosshatch, and finish with a light touch so the seedbed sits level and drains evenly.
Pass types you will actually use
- Strip and clean pass to peel sod, float stones, and send debris to a windrow for later pickup.
- Cross pass to knock down highs and fill lows by pulling fresh fines from one direction and then another.
- Finish pass with minimal bite and a flat drum that leaves shallow grooves which keep seed from washing.
The result is faster than a bucket and hand rakes, cleaner than a box blade on rocky soil, and consistent enough that broadcast seed takes evenly across the cut.
What a soil conditioner does differently
A soil conditioner attachment from many makers includes the same drum and wheel layout but adds more fine control. Some models allow tool swaps, offset ability, quick pitch changes from the seat, and dedicated end plates that help carry fines across short spans. The extra control shows up when you prep small urban yards, tight courtyards, pet areas, or putting green surrounds where a half inch matters and fencing or edging sits close.
Think of it like this. Every soil conditioner can do power rake work. Not every power rake has the adjustability a premium soil conditioner brings to small spaces and sensitive surfaces. If you bid lots of light grading and seedbed prep with fussy clients, those small controls save rework.
Key differences between soil conditioner and power rake
Angle and offset control
Entry level power rakes usually offer manual frame angle with pin holes. Many soil conditioners add hydraulic angle and sometimes side shift. Angle from the seat matters when you chase a windrow along a fence and need both hands on the drive controls.
Tooth and drum options
Some soil conditioner drums accept different tooth patterns for clay versus sand. Power rakes tend to lock you into one style. If your season swings between wet clay in spring and dusty decomposed granite in summer, modular teeth help.
Wheel systems and finish plates
Gauge wheels keep depth honest. Higher end soil conditioners include quick pin depth systems, caster locks, and bolt on finish plates that help feather fines when you cannot backdrag.
Build weight and shell stiffness
Rakes built for rental yards are heavy and simple. Soil conditioners built for landscape crews are often lighter with tighter tolerances around the drum opening so fines do not slop out when you aim for tight finish.
If your work is large lots and new construction with sloppy topsoil piles, a basic power rake attachment on a mid frame skid steer is perfect. If your work is small lawns where tire marks and fence lines force finesse, a nimble soil conditioner attachment earns its premium.
Best applications for each attachment
Where a power rake shines
- Rough grading of new yards after subgrade and topsoil placement.
- Driveway renovations and gravel resurfacing where you need to break crust and pull fines back over the base.
- Sports fields and large turf areas where straight, long production passes make money.
- Storm cleanup and shoulder work where you want to sweep rocks and sticks into a clean windrow fast.
Where a soil conditioner stands out
- Seedbed prep around patios, pools, and garden edges that demand millimeter control.
- Dog runs and play areas where shallow grooves and even firmness matter to keep mud down.
- Side yards with fences where hydraulic angle and offset keep your windrow under control.
- Light renovation over existing lawns where you break crust and overseed without tearing everything out.
Both tools make sense in one trailer if you handle both subdivision lots and custom homes. If you must pick one, buy the tool that matches your most common site size and debris load, then add rental days for the other style when a special job calls for it.
Drum, teeth, angle, and adjustment features explained
Drum diameter and width
Bigger drums smooth chatter, carry momentum, and ride over small trash without bouncing. Narrow drums snake around tight spaces and keep torque demand modest. Common working widths are 60 to 84 inches. Match the width to your loader so the windrow clears the tire path and the drum stays fully engaged across the cut.
Tooth styles and patterns
- Carbide studs for abrasion and mixed gravel. They last long and tolerate small rock but leave a slightly coarser texture.
- Chisel or paddle teeth for fast clod busting in clean soil. They wear faster in sand yet leave a smoother finish.
- Staggered helical patterns for steady torque and smoother feed. Straight rows for aggressive bite if the carrier can hold RPM.
Angle control
Angling the frame biases debris to the right or left. A small angle gathers trash without digging. A larger angle throws rocks harder and leaves a cleaner strip. Hydraulic angle makes course corrections easy when you meet a fence line or a downspout trench you did not see on the plan.
Gauge wheels and depth
Wheels set bite. Run them low enough to float the frame and let the drum skim the high spots. If you bury the drum you chew, stall, and glaze clay. Many crews set wheels so the drum barely kisses grade on finish passes and bear more weight during strip passes when they need bite. Locking casters track straight on long pulls. Free casters swivel and help the drum follow small arcs around trees.
End plates and spoilers
End plates hold fines under the drum for another half rotation so they break again before they escape. Spoilers or small lips inside the shell do the same job. On hard clods and sod scraps these little details are the difference between a finish that lies flat and a finish that looks combed.
Performance on soil types and moisture levels
Loam
Loam is where both tools feel like magic. Run a moderate angle, a medium bite, and two cross passes. The windrow will carry stones and sticks while fines fall back. The finish will need only a light drag mat before seed and fertilizer.
Clay
Clay is sensitive to moisture and pressure. Too dry and it breaks into bricks. Too wet and it smears slick. Aim for slightly damp. Use smaller bites, a sharper tooth pattern, and more cross passes. A skid steer soil conditioner with finer control wins here because you can float shallow without glazing. If you see shiny smear behind the drum, stop and let the surface dry before you continue.
Sand
Sand needs stability not breakup. Use minimal bite and light angle. The goal is to level and create faint grooves for seed capture. Carbide studs are fine and last forever in sand. Do not overwork it. The more you churn the looser it feels underfoot.
Rocky fill and subgrade
This is power rake territory. Carbide studs, firm angle, steady ground speed, and plan on making one windrow pass then a shaping pass after debris pickup. If rocks are larger than fist size across the field, a skeleton bucket or a rock picker saves teeth, then finish with the rake.
Moisture window you can trust
- Too dry looks dusty and the drum chatters. Lightly water, let it soak, and return after the surface drinks.
- Too wet looks shiny and the drum smears and packs. Walk away and do another task. Forcing it now creates ruts and a crust that sheds seed.
- Just right packs in your hand when squeezed and breaks with a finger push. That is when a soil conditioner attachment lays a perfect finish with minimal passes.
Tips for getting the best seedbed results
Work the site like a grid
- Make a first strip pass to pull trash into a windrow along one edge. Pick up the windrow with a bucket or a small grapple so you are not dragging it back through the next pass.
- Cross the field at ninety degrees with less bite and a little less angle. This fills shallow depressions and shaves humps.
- Finish with the frame flat and the drum almost floating. Leave faint grooves that help seed stay put in rain.
Control the drum not the throttle
Consistent ground speed with small tweaks to angle, wheel depth, and curl makes better surface than a nervous throttle hand. Set engine speed in the sweet spot where hydraulics stay crisp and keep it there. Make adjustments with the attachment not the pedal.
Perimeter first or last
On clean sites, work the perimeter first so you have a clean edge to fill against. On dirty sites with fence lines, work the interior first and push trash outward so you are not fighting a growing windrow at your back.
Seed and roll timing
Broadcast seed immediately after the last pass while fines are still loose, then pull a light drag mat or a roller. Rolling before the surface dries locks seed in place and leaves a footprint free finish that takes irrigation evenly.
Which attachment is right for your landscaping project
Ask yourself a few blunt questions and the choice will fall out fast. Do you prepare large lots or tight yards most days? Do you fight rocks or fight moisture windows? Do clients care more about fastest rough grade or cleanest finish with minimal hand work?
Choose a power rake if
- Your average site is a new build with wide open passes.
- You see rocks and construction trash more than roots and sod patches.
- You want simple, durable, lower cost with enough angle control to make a clean windrow.
Choose a soil conditioner if
- You prep small lawns, around hardscape, and along fences daily.
- You value hydraulic angle, quick depth changes, and refined tooth options.
- You bid overseed and lawn renovation where shallow, clean texture is the difference between callbacks and compliments.
Plenty of crews keep one attachment that covers both names. If you buy once, pick the model whose adjustments fit your tightest jobs. A slightly more refined skid steer soil conditioner will still crush acreage when you set a bigger angle and open your passes.
Spec ranges and pairing with your skid steer
Hydraulic realities
- Most drums run happily on standard flow in the 13 to 25 GPM range at common skid steer pressures. High flow is not required and often not offered.
- Flat face couplers sized correctly matter more than headline flow. Undersized fittings create heat and lag that feel like a weak motor.
Width and weight
- 60 to 72 inch drums pair best with mid frame loaders and tight lots.
- 78 to 84 inch drums make sense on big CTLs when you have space to swing and the trailer space to haul them.
- Weight is your friend until transport and turf protection say otherwise. Heavier frames ride smooth. Lighter frames turn easily in tight landscapes.

Operating patterns that cut time
Start smart
- Walk the site and pull string, wire, and drip lines near edges. These wrap drums and eat hours.
- Set tire or track pressure correctly. A soft tire leaves waves that you chase for two extra passes.
- Mark sprinkler heads with flags so you do not shear them while focused on a windrow.
Run a rhythm
- Long straight runs with overlap, then a cross pass to lock flatness.
- Keep the windrow on the downwind edge so dust and fines do not blow back into your finish strip.
- Pick up trash windrows before you switch to finish passes. Nothing wastes time like chasing loose debris across the same square twice.
Finish consistently
- Final pass flat and light. Let the drum kiss grade and leave shallow micro grooves.
- Seed, rake lightly with a drag mat if needed, then roll. Water as soon as practical.
Inspection, maintenance, and storage
Start of shift
- Check drum runout and tooth condition. Replace broken or missing teeth in opposing pairs to keep balance.
- Inspect wheel pins, caster locks, and angle pivots. Slop here shows up as chatter you cannot tune away from the cab.
- Verify couplers are clean and sized correctly. Heat and lag mean restrictions or low oil.
During the day
- Clear wrapped grass and wire at breaks. Wrapped debris overheats bearings and chews seals.
- Watch for moisture shifts after irrigation or a light rain. Adjust bite and angle rather than fighting glaze.
End of day
- Wash mud from the drum and shell. Dried clay hardens and changes balance.
- Grease pivots and wheel hubs. Store with the drum off the ground if you can so teeth do not sit in moisture.
FAQ
Is a power rake and a soil conditioner the same tool?
Most of the time yes. Both use a rotating drum with teeth, gauge wheels, and adjustable angle to break clods, windrow trash, and leave fines. Soil conditioner often implies finer control and extra adjustments. Power rake often implies a simpler, heavier rental grade build.
Do I need high flow for a power rake attachment?
No. Standard flow drives almost all drums just fine. What matters is healthy flow and the right coupler size so pressure loss stays low. High flow is rare in this category and not required for good results.
Will a Harley rake skid steer setup damage sprinkler heads?
It will if you do not mark them. Flag heads before you start. Float shallow near known lines and hand finish the last inch if the risk is high.
Can I renovate an existing lawn without tearing it out?
Yes with a light bite on a soil conditioner attachment and the right moisture window. Break the crust, leave shallow grooves, overseed, and roll. Avoid deep bites that strip turf when your intent is renovation not removal.
Which teeth last the longest?
Carbide studs last longest in abrasive soils and on gravel, but they leave a slightly rougher finish. Chisel and paddle teeth cut cleaner in loam and clay yet wear faster in sand. Many crews keep both drum styles or two tooth sets if the model supports swaps.
How wide should I go?
Match the drum to your loader and the lot size. A 72 inch drum is a sweet spot for many mid frame CTLs. Go 60 for tight residential yards. Go 84 only if you have the space to run long passes and a trailer that fits the width.
What if clay smears and turns shiny?
Stop. Let the surface dry. Reduce bite, increase cross passes, and consider switching to a sharper tooth pattern. Working wet clay hard makes a crust that sheds seed and water.
Is a tine style landscape rake skid steer tool a replacement?
No. Tine rakes groom and pull debris but do not break clods or create a consistent, shallow textured seedbed the way a drum does. They are complementary tools, not substitutes.
Can I run the drum backward for cleanup?
Some models support reverse to free wraps or feather a finish. Follow the maker’s guidance. Reverse is not a substitute for correct angle and shallow final passes.
